From inspection to cleanup, this is the process behind every water heater maintenance & flush job we complete.
We start by checking the heater's age, condition, and connections, then test the thermostat setting and the temperature-and-pressure relief valve to confirm everything is operating within safe limits.
Our Water Heater Jockey crew flushes the tank completely, removing the hardened sediment that NY hard water leaves behind so your heater recovers faster and runs quieter.
We pull and inspect the anode rod on Hagaman water heaters, swapping it out when corroded, and examine the heating elements or gas burner so nothing fails between visits.
Finally we refill the tank, relight or restart the unit, confirm it reaches a safe set temperature, and walk you through what we found and when your next service is due.

Yes, our licensed plumbers service gas, electric, and tankless water heaters throughout Hagaman. On gas units we inspect the burner, thermocouple, and venting; on electric units we check the heating elements and thermostats. The flush, anode inspection, and safety-valve test are part of every visit regardless of the heat source.
A typical tank flush and inspection takes about an hour to ninety minutes from start to finish. A tankless descale runs a little longer, usually ninety minutes to two hours, because the cleaning solution has to circulate through the heat exchanger. We handle most NY maintenance jobs in a single visit with no second trip required.
